A VIN is a seventeen-character code, typically situated on the driver's side dashboard, the vehicle's title document, and the motor compartment itself. Each character in the VIN relates to specific features of the vehicle, such as producer, year of production, assembly plant, and even the model.
By examining each section of the VIN, you can reveal a wealth of information about the vehicle's past. For example, certain characters might point to if the vehicle has been in an collision, its engine size, or even its original hue.

Buying a used car can be a daunting task. With so many options available, it's easy to get confused. That's where the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) comes in. This unique code is like a fingerprint for every vehicle, providing valuable information about its background.
By using a VIN checker, you can reveal key facts such as the car's manufacturer, type, age, and even potential concerns. This knowledge is essential for making an informed decision about a used car purchase.
A VIN can also help you confirm the validity of a vehicle's title and history. It can unmask if a car has been in any major accidents, had its odometer manipulated, or is even stolen.
